The area of a rectangle is 27m and the length of the rectangle is 3m less then twice the width. Find the dimensions of the rectangle

Answer:

w = 4 1/2

l = 6

Step-by-step explanation:

w = width

2w-3 = length

A = lw

27 = w(2w-3)

27 = 2w² - 3w

subtract 27 from each side:

2w² - 3w - 27 = 0

factor:

(2w-9)(w+3) = 0

solve each for 'w':

w = 9/2

w = -3  (This answer can be discounted because a length cannot be negative)

width = 9/2

length = 2(9/2) - 3 which is 6
